Abstract

PT. A is a manufacturing company that produces electronic products. This company produces a mass production with various types of products. As a mass producer, the company is inseparable from the problem of the decline in engine performance. The problem with the company is the high breakdown which causes the machine does not produce the target product that is reached which causes the company to experience a loss. To overcome this, the implementation of the TPM system with the calculation of the Overall Equipment Effectiveness (OEE) value obtained from the calculation of availability, performance and quality. From the analysis, OEE Vacuum Forming Male B obtained value of 70%. The OEE value is still not maximal when compared with world-class standards of 85%. Companies need to make improvements to the Set-up and Adjustment which is the main factor in the loss analysis of the value of Six Big Losses. Improvements were made using a causal diagram and 5W1H. Improvements are made to anticipate the low OEE value on the Male Forming Vacuum B machine, namely the holding of training for operators and supervising operators on cleanliness, performing effective component replacement and checking before changing the mold model. Keyword: Injection Molding, Overall Equipment Effectiveness (OEE), Six Big Losses (SBL). PT. A merupakan perusahaan manufaktur yang menghasilkan produk-produk elektronik. Perusahaan ini menghasilkan suatu mass production dengan berbagai macam jenis produknya. Sebagai produsen mass, perusahaan tidak terlepas dari permasalahan penurunan kinerja mesin. Permasalahan yang terdapat pada perusahaan adalah tingginya breakdown yang menyebabkan mesin tidak menghasilkan target produk yang dicapai yang menyebabkan perusahaan mengalami kerugian. Untuk mengatasi hal tersebut dilakukannya penerapan sistem TPM dengan perhitungan nilai Overall Equipment Effectiveness (OEE) yang didapatkan dari perhitungan availibility, performance dan quality. Dari analisis yang dilakukan diperoleh nilai OEE mesin Vacuum Forming Male B sebesar 70%. Nilai OEE tersebut masih belum maksimal jika dibandingkan dengan standar kelas dunia sebesar 85%. Perusahaan perlu melakukan perbaikan pada Set-up and Adjustment yang menjadi faktor utama kerugian pada analisis nilai Six Big Losses. Perbaikan dilakukan dengan menggunakan diagram sebab- akibat dan 5W1H. Perbaikan yang dilakukan untuk mengantisipasi rendahnya nilai OEE pada mesin Vacuum Forming Male B yaitu diadakannya pelatihan bagi operator serta melakukan pengawasan terhadap operator tentang kebersihan kerja, melakukan penggantian komponen yang efektif dan melakukan pengecekan sebelum penggantian model mold.
